Typography Download Free Pdf Typefaces Serif Chapter 1 1 type and typography t ype is the heart of most visually conveyed communication. despite the rapid technological changes that occur on an almost daily basis, our understanding of type and our com prehension of the information that it conveys remain constant. reading remains the one computer skill that is unlikely to change. And anyone who arranges type to create something. typography is an essential element to graphic design—it expresses feelings, conveys meanings, creates contrast, highlights ideas, and adds visual interest to the content that you’re designing. this guide will help you think about type more critically and use it more effectively! typography. We define typography as a dynamic system of contrasts resulting from the relationship of the type (its color, form, rhythm, and style) to its background. we then explain how to manipulate these contrasts to design effective gui systems and presentations of text on the computer screen.
